DescriptionTechnical description: Boxwood, in three sections with circumferential butt joints at depths 96 and 143 from bell end. The bore is slightly flaring with a slope discontinuity at 96-100mm from the bell end. With integral upper ferrule and mouthpiece of horn, total depth 37; mouthpiece with hemispherical cup. |
NotesArnold Myers (bore measurements and description), 15.6.19. |
Measurementsfrom plane of bell to mouthpiece rim 336; bell 66. |
